单词 cablet
释义

cabletn.

/ˈkeɪblɪt/
Etymology: < cable n. + -et suffix1.
A small cable or cable-laid rope less than 10 inches in circumference.

cablet1575
1575–6 in 4th Rep. Royal Comm. Hist. MSS (1874) 114/1 An Act for the true making of great cables and cabletts.
1613 Voy. Guiana in Harl. Misc. (1809) III. 176 By the..fury of the wind and sea, the cablet broke.
1794 D. Steel Elements & Pract. Rigging & Seamanship I. 54 Cablets, cable-laid ropes, under nine inches in circumference.
1800 Naval Chron. 3 65 Made fast to the principal cablet, or hawser.
1803 Rep. Commiss. in Naval Chron. 10 48 Cablets—Inches, 91/ 2, 9, 8, 71/ 2..3.
1860 H. Stuart Novice's or Young Seaman's Catech. (rev. ed.) 52 When three cablets are laid up together, it is called ‘hawser-laid rope’.
